Quick resume
Follow the story of a young boy, Cantus as he meets Maris, the mysterious girl by the sea - an experience that will change his life forever.

Pros
- Heartwarming and emotional story
- Beautiful art and soothing music
- Free to play with optional dlc
- Short and accessible
- Relaxing and thoughtful experience
Cons
- Very short gameplay length
- Limited interactivity and choices
- Linear story with no branching endings
- Lack of language options for some players
- Minimal replay value
